Product Overview: LM3S817-IQN50-C2
The LM3S817-IQN50-C2 is a high-performance microcontroller unit (MCU) from Texas Instruments, designed for a wide range of industrial and consumer applications. This MCU is part of the Stellaris® family, known for its robust ARM® Cortex™-M3 processor core, which provides users with powerful computing capabilities along with a rich set of peripherals.
Key Features
- Core Processor: The LM3S817-IQN50-C2 is built around a 32-bit ARM Cortex-M3 processor, which operates at a maximum frequency of 50 MHz. This core provides the computational horsepower necessary for complex tasks and supports Thumb®-2 instruction set for improved code density.
- Memory: It includes 64 KB of flash memory and 16 KB of SRAM, ensuring ample space for program storage and efficient run-time data handling.
- Communication Peripherals: This MCU boasts a variety of communication interfaces, including one Synchronous Serial Interface (SSI), two UARTs, and an I2C™ interface, making it highly versatile for serial communication needs.
- Digital and Analog Features: The device comes equipped with a range of digital and analog peripherals such as GPIOs, timers, PWM outputs, and an analog-to-digital converter (ADC) with 10 channels, enhancing its utility in control and sensing applications.
- Package: Housed in a compact 48-pin LQFP (Low-Profile Quad Flat Package), the LM3S817-IQN50-C2 is suitable for space-constrained applications.
- Power Management: With an integrated power-on reset and brown-out reset, the MCU ensures reliable operation under varying power conditions. It also supports multiple power-saving modes, which are crucial for battery-powered or energy-efficient designs.
- Temperature Range: The device is specified for an industrial temperature range, making it robust for use in challenging environmental conditions.
